Sorbet wood print by Mary Mirabal. Bring your artwork to life with the texture and added depth of a wood print. Your image gets printed directly onto a sheet of 3/4" thick maple wood. There are D-clips on the back of the print for mounting it to your wall using mounting hooks and nails (included).

Artist's Description
This painting was inspired by childhood memories of playing in the neighborhood and excitedly waiting for the ice cream truck to make its daily appearance. What fun it was to select your favorite ice cold treat from all the tempting choices. Good times!!

About Mary Mirabal
Welcome to my page. I paint with bold colors, the colors of my soul. I'm Mary. An artist and dreamer who paints contemporary abstract expressionist works. A child of the 70's now "Gigi" to four amazing grandchildren. I'm a lover of COLOR as you will see in my work. I was in my 50's before I first picked up a paint brush (not including paint by numbers kits as a child). Collecting Native American art is a passion of mine. My home looks like it could be a gallery on Canyon Road in Santa Fe, a place very dear to my heart. We've traveled there many times and I'm always trying to find my way back.
